The conversion uses an embedded device tree overlay that is applied and modified during subsys_initcall. The process: - Apply embedded overlay to create a tilcdc-panel-dpi node with port/endpoint connections to the LCDC - Copy all properties from the legacy panel node to the new tilcdc-panel-dpi node - Copy display-timings from the legacy panel - Convert legacy panel-info properties (invert-pxl-clk, sync-edge) to standard display timing properties (pixelclk-active, syncclk-active) - Disable the legacy panel by removing its compatible property to prevent the deprecated driver from binding The result is a standard tilcdc-panel-dpi node with proper endpoints and timing properties, allowing the DRM panel infrastructure to work with legacy devicetrees without modification. Other legacy panel-info properties are not migrated as they consistently use default values across all mainline devicetrees and can be hardcoded in the tilcdc driver. This feature is optional via CONFIG_DRM_TILCDC_PANEL_LEGACY and should only be enabled for systems with legacy devicetrees containing "ti,tilcdc,panel" nodes. Suggested-by: Tomi Valkeinen Link: https://lore.kernel.org/all/1d9a9269-bfda-4d43-938b-2df6b82b9369@idea= sonboard.com/ Reviewed-by: Luca Ceresoli Reviewed-by: Herve Codina Signed-off-by: Kory Maincent (TI.com) --- Using the approach of applying an overlay and then modifying the live device tree is the solution I found that requires no modification of the OF core. Dealing entirely with changesets would bring additional requirements such as phandle resolution management, which is internal to the OF framework. I intend to avoid OF core change to support this legacy binding. Change in v4: - Use tab instead of space.
